Daughter of Oklahoma

Rate this book
Annie Fischer's come back to Medicine Creek, Oklahoma, to sell her childhood home. She doesn't plan to spend any more time than necessary in the place where her memories are all sad. Or are they? Suddenly - with the help of Mike Kirkpatrick, Realtor, pastor, and father of five - she's uncovering secrets about her family and discovering one very good reason to stay in Medicine Creek.

About the author

Darlene Graham

25 books7 followers
Darlene Graham, who won the Oklahoma Writers' Federation prestigious Teepee Award for Best Fiction Book of 1999, says that having witnessed birth, death and "everything in between" helps her put realistic emotions into her novels. Graham practiced as a registered nurse in Labor and Delivery and then Oncology for 20 years before she decided to translate all that real-life drama into romantic suspense fiction.

"Even though I write uplifting, even humorous romance," the mother of three says, "I'm also not afraid to deal with real issues, with real pain. I've been known to sit at my computer and shed a few tears while I write."

Graham's first book, It Happened in Texas, was released as a Guaranteed Page Turner by Harlequin Superromance, and she says that since that book sold, her writing life has felt "like popcorn popping."

"Something new and exciting happens almost every day."

Graham says that she never runs out of material, and often gets her plot ideas by pure serendipity.

"I feel like I'm just getting started and I don't think I'll ever get tired of writing. Writing is my dream. How many people get to actually live their dreams every single day? For me, there's no turning back."

Woman returns home to town she couldn't have left quick enough years before to sell family home. Her Realtor is her high school crush, only now he's a separated dad with five kids, and the local pastor to boot.
There's the woman who's been supporting him in hopes of marriage.
There's the creepy rancher and a conglomerate that both want the property.
And an old lady who know sa lot of the secrets.
Needless to say, the flame still burns.
The pastor wakes up and realizes he's become too dependent on his friend who has the wrong idea.
The comeback queen realizes she knows nothing about her past, and the home she wants to sell is important. Plus the guy back in DC who gave a rock might just want arm candy.
Soon the conglomerate and the rancher have a fight on their hands. The pastor and comeback queen do a lot of back and forthing — will they or won't they?
But its a Harlequin romance, so there is an HEA, but there's some suspense along the way.
